Recovery Seed Handling

  • Ledger: On-device generation only
  • Trezor: On-device generation only
  • KeepKey: On-device generation only
  • All use BIP-39 standard phrases
  • 24-word backup typical all devices
  • Cross-compatibility between brands
  • Physical backup user responsibility
  • No cloud storage any manufacturer
  • Verification processes available

Anti-Tamper Design

DeviceSecure ElementCertificationPhysical Protection
LedgerCC EAL5+YesExcellent
Trezor Model TNoneNoGood
Trezor Safe 3YesNoVery Good
KeepKeyNoneNoBasic
ColdcardATECC608ANoExcellent

Price Analysis

Hardware Costs

  • KeepKey: $49-99 (budget)
  • Trezor One: $69 (entry)
  • Ledger Nano S Plus: $79 (entry)
  • Trezor Safe 3: $79 (entry)
  • BitBox02: $149 (mid-range)
  • Ledger Nano X: $149 (mid-range)
  • Foundation Passport: $199 (specialized)
  • Trezor Model T: $219 (premium)
  • Coldcard: $219 (specialized)
  • Ledger Stax: $279 (flagship)
